 How does it work ?

 It increase the intra-dermal temperature to 50C.
 
This stimulate the fibroblasts,
 
Which produce neocollagen,
 
Which thickens and restructures the dermis.

 The ideal wavelength : 1.54 µm

The 1.54 µm wavelength is patented and was specifically developed for remodeling.

 1.54 µm is in the infrared part of the spectrum and ideally absorbed by water.
 There is no absorption by melanin:

- All phototypes can be treated,
- Treatments can be done all year round,
- No side effects.

 A laser shot in pulses:

 Used to confine the heat within the dermis and to deliver a perfectly controlled amount of energy.
 
The beam penetration depth is focused to between 200 and 500 microns where it is most effective.

 A constant autoregulated contact cooling system:

Why choose a constant cooling contact handpiece at 5C?

 To protect the epidermis,
 To desensitize the treatment area,
 To transfer the thermal effect to the target: the dermis.
